Job description

Dalhousie University is Atlantic Canada's leading research-intensive university and a driver of the region's intellectual, social and economic development. Located in the heart of Halifax, Nova Scotia, with an Agricultural Campus in Truro/Bible Hill, Dalhousie is a truly national and international university, with more than half of our 18,800 students coming from outside of the province. Our 6,000 faculty and staff foster a vibrant, purpose-driven community, that's celebrating 200 years of academic excellence in 2018.

Job Summary

The incumbent is responsible to perform electrical related work on campus.

Key Responsibilities
  • Installs, repairs and maintains electrical devices such as but not limited to motors, motor controls, panels, branch circuits and variable speed drives
  • Installs low voltage and data wiring
  • Installs and maintains fire alarm systems
  • Bends, assembles and installs conduits and other types of electrical conductor enclosures and fittings
  • Performs preventive maintenance tasks on designated electrical equipment
  • Makes recommendations for upgrading electrical systems based on best economical/professional judgement
  • Performs all duties in accordance with the current Nova Scotia Occupational Health & Safety Act, Canadian Electrical Code, as well as University and Government rules and regulations
  • Maintains a clean work environment
  • Performs other duties as required
Note

Due to operational requirements, the successful applicant is required to work in-person on campus.

Required Qualifications
  • Valid Construction Electrician certificate of qualification as recognized by the Nova Scotia Department of Education. Red Seal Designation an asset.
  • Completion of certified trades school program preferred
  • Five years recent and related journeyperson experience in construction and/or maintenance in a commercial or institutional environment on voltages up to 600 VAC .
  • Communication Cabling Specialist certification an asset
  • Experience with addressable and non-addressable fire alarm systems an asset
  • Familiar with the current Nova Scotia Occupational Health & Safety Act, Canadian Electrical Code, as well as University and Government rules and regulations
  • Ability to read and interpret drawings, blueprints and equipment specifications
  • Ability to take direction
  • Reliable and punctual
  • Good communication and organizational skills
  • Must be willing and able to work overtime and respond to after-hours calls as required
  • Ability to work at heights
  • Familiarity with microcomputers preferred
  • Knowledge of the tools of the trade
  • Ability to direct others in a foreperson capacity an asset
  • General safety, Fall Protection, Confined Space, Lock Out / Tag Out, Arc Flash and WHMIS training an asset
